Steel and Aluminum Tariffs to Hike Canned Goods Prices

President Trump's new 25% tariff on imported steel and aluminum, effective March 12, will likely raise prices of canned goods due to U.S. reliance on foreign materials, especially tin mill steel (70% imported) for steel cans, and impacting businesses like Alter Brewing Co. and Heyday Canning Co.

U.S. Tariffs on Canadian Potash Threaten American Farmers

American farmers face significant cost increases due to proposed 25 percent U.S. tariffs on Canadian potash, impacting the fertilizer market and potentially affecting food prices; Nutrien Ltd. reported lower earnings due to market challenges.

Japan's Economy Shows Moderate Recovery Amid US Tariff Concerns

Japan's February economic report indicates moderate recovery, with strong Asian exports offset by weak consumer spending and concerns over US tariffs that could severely impact the auto sector, representing roughly one-third of exports to the US in 2024.
